File this tidbit of information under good to know:

When you setup a Google Adwords Campaign be certain to customize your columns. You can customize your columns at the campaign and adgroup level. There are different options for both.

At the campaign level I like to see the competitive metrics enabled as well as the many per click conversions and conversion rate. However, the many per click conversions and conversion rate may not apply to all e-commerce sites.

When customizing columns within an adgroup I like to see the destination URL of each keyword as well as the quality score.

To setup your custom columns for a campaign, make certain to have the campaigns tab highlighted and click on columns. A drop down menu will appear and you can click on the metrics you want to see (see screen shot).

To setup your custom columns within an adgroup, choose the adgroup you want to customize and then click on the drop down columns menu under the keyword tab (see screen shot).

Another handy feature, once you have your column choice selected, you can drag and drop each column to reorder them.
